Fairfax Statistics Back to top
- Population (2000): 645
- Land Area (2000): 1.242 square kilometers
- Water Area (2000): 0.000 square kilometers
Houses (2000): 342

Fairfax Top Specified Ancestries
Rank | Ancestry | ![]() |
Percent Of Specified Ancestries |
---|---|---|---|
1. | United States Or American | 157 | 30.19% |
2. | German | 120 | 23.08% |
3. | Irish | 73 | 14.04% |
4. | English | 64 | 12.31% |
5. | Scotch Irish | 36 | 6.92% |
6. | Scottish | 17 | 3.27% |
7. | French Non-Basque | 16 | 3.08% |
8. | European | 12 | 2.31% |
9. | Dutch | 7 | 1.35% |
10. | Polish | 4 | 0.77% |
Fairfax Top Languages Spoken At Home
Rank | Language | ![]() |
Percent Of Reported Languages |
---|---|---|---|
1. | Only English | 625 | 98.74% |
2. | Japanese | 4 | 0.63% |
3. | German | 2 | 0.32% |
4. | Spanish Or Spanish Creole | 1 | 0.16% |
5. | French | 1 | 0.16% |
